Variant summary

Our verdict is Benign. Variant got -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2

The NM_022140.5(EPB41L4A):c.1395T>A(p.Gly465=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00822 in 1,613,490 control chromosomes in the GnomAD database, including 58 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
EPB41L4A (HGNC:13278): (erythrocyte membrane protein band 4.1 like 4A) The protein encoded by this gene is a member of the band 4.1 protein superfamily. Members of this superfamily are thought to play an important role in regulating interactions between the cytoskeleton and plasma membrane, and contain an amino terminal conserved domain that binds glycophorin C. This gene product is thought to be involved in the beta-catenin signaling pathway. [provided by RefSeq, Dec 2016]
